Transaction 5ca20490eb489de371ed35519e49be61a3cdf7e4a8b4969666518271d3c627e6
1 Input
1 Output
-
5ca20490eb489de371ed35519e49be61a3cdf7e4a8b4969666518271d3c627e6:0
- value
- 24964554
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 55d41266e080ac5b4decfc9c1505a7eec6cbca15 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18ppVKTiu6w9ySX68MqKAai9MMCLLu83yi